Eviota

Eviota albolineata

Jewett & Lachner, 1983

Spotted Fringefin Goby

Likely Reef Tank Suitable

Likely Fish-Only Tank Suitable

Range: Indo-West Pacific Ocean: Society and Line Islands and Tuamotu Islands.

Size: 2 inches (4 cm)

Natural Environment: Inhabits shallow lagoons and channel reefs and usually found at depths between 3 – 10 feet (1 – 3 m) where it feeds upon benthic invertebrate/zooplankton.

General Husbandry: Not collected for the trade.

Taxonomy:

    Order: Perciformes

    Suborder: Gobioidei

    Family: Gobiidae

    Genus: Eviota

FYI: Shown here for identification only.
